We are hiring for an AWESOME Senior Interior Designer Project Manager!

We are looking for someone with a passion for design and an eye for detail!

WHAT YOULL DO:

  • Partner with architects and in house design team to develop design and specifications for existing and new Hotel properties.
  • Develop design and specifications without team support for existing and new Hotel properties as necessary.
  • Create FF&E schedules and specifications with Design Spec Software or other software application as necessary.
  • Ensure contractors deliver a highquality product to maintain Hotels standards.
  • Build and maintain professional relationships with internal team members and external vendors.
  • Observe and communicate trends in the hospitality market.
  • Assist in the development and realization of projects start to finish. Start with inception of idea and/or scope through completion of design and includes construction administration (CA) as needed till successful installation and construction.
  • Coordinate and oversee the project life cycle hotel related projects including PIP and CAPEX projects.
  • Manage projects from conception through construction and completion.
  • Develop and deliver presentations and documentation including concept schematic design design development and construction documentation.
  • Develop and manage design schedule for prompt deliverables and successful achievement of milestone dates (example: concept design schematic design design development construction documentation completion of model room design issuance of FF&E schedule and specification for procurement FF&E installation etc.)
  • Understands the importance of milestone dates and such commitments to internal team members external entities and brand entities.
  • Develop construction plans assist in evaluating and selecting architectural construction and engineering contractors/consultants and coordinate the work of the project and designs teams as well as the numerous contractors who contribute to facilities projects.
  • Oversee the architectural design and construction efforts. Management to include bidding contracting cost management schedule management and deliverables.
  • Review proposals and solicitations and coordinate with field personnel during preconstruction phase.
  • Conduct site inspections to ensure conformance to design specificationsbuilding codes and other applicable jurisdictional/statutory requirements.
  • Review contractor performance for conformance to contract and authorize invoices for payment.
  • Identify and flag any nonconforming and/or incomplete work so that such amount may be properly withheld from payment. Review flagged items with relevant team members.
  • Manage workflow oversee the completion of activities and communicate progress to stakeholders.
  • Advise on bid tender for vendors and large purchases of materials. Attain vendor pricing lead time and special terms and conditions for model room and production quantity; and share such findings with internal team members
  • Coordinate with Procurement departments for budgeting and purchasing of FFE and materials.
  • Experience with scope writing and RFPs.
  • Interpreting associated design documentation requirements for subcontractors and contractors responding to RFIs handling redline construction and millwork documents.
  • Review documents to ensure they follow all local state federal and jurisdictional regulatory codes.
  • Ensures that specifications contribute towards LEED certification requirements as necessary
  • Performing construction administration and generating punch list for contractors. Conducting pre and post opening analysis of materials and making required fixes.
  • Mentor and train other internal team members as necessary.
  • Collaborate with other internal team members for successful deliverables and work oversight sometimes as design lead and other times as design support as necessary.
  • Prompt response to phone calls emails and texts.
  • To attend property and/or project visits to conduct meetings inspections surveys measurements and photo documentation as necessary.

WHAT WE NEED:

  • 10 years of experience in design and space planning for interior or construction projects.
  • Must have hotel experience
  • Bachelors Degree in Interior Design Architecture or related field.
  • Must have knowledge of systems furniture specifications building codes and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) requirements.
  • Exceptional attention detail.
  • A fearlessness about getting your hands dirty literally and figuratively.
  • Proficient in Adobe Creative Suite 3D Modeling Programs: Revit Sketchup Auto CAD experience preferred.
  • General understanding of construction industry best practices building & ADA codes.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of hospitality design standards and an understanding of hospitality operations.
  • Proven organizational abilities and attention to detail with the ability to manage multiple projects across various phases.
  • Strong experience in management and coordination of FF&E specification deliverables/implementation and available vendor/fabricators.
  • Strong experience in management and implementation of a design concept in a team environment through completion that is on schedule and meets budget and design intent.
  • Ability to read design plans and blueprints and create presentation boards.
  • Proven ability to manage and design projects within budgetary constraints.
  • Proven ability to manage design deliverables on schedule.
  • Must have strong verbal and written communication skills and excellent customer service skills.
  • Must be willing to travel and flexible with working hours/days at all locations.
